Recently, an iftar was held in the campus of the Kyrgyz-Turkish University "Manas," which took place outdoors. According to the institution, about 8,000 people gathered for the event.

Among the attendees were ministers, ambassadors, government officials, teachers, students, and local residents. All participants felt the atmosphere of unity and mutual assistance characteristic of the holy month of Ramadan.



A cultural program was organized as part of the iftar, and food was distributed at 12 different points. Special photo zones were prepared for students and guests, as well as traditional "tishak" gifts reflecting the customs of Ramadan.

Participants were able to enjoy a variety of dishes, including one of the popular delicacies of Turkish cuisine — Osmanlı macunu.
